数据库审计技术措施是什么
-
数据库审计技术措施是一系列用于监控、记录和分析数据库操作的方法和工具。它们旨在确保数据库系统的安全性、合规性和完整性,以及发现和防止潜在的安全威胁和数据泄露。
以下是数据库审计技术措施的一些常见方法和工具:
-
数据库日志:数据库日志是记录数据库操作的重要工具。它可以记录用户登录、查询、更新、删除等操作,以及相关的时间戳、用户信息和执行结果等。审计人员可以通过分析数据库日志来追踪和审计数据库操作,发现潜在的安全问题。
-
数据库审计工具:数据库审计工具是专门设计用于监控和记录数据库操作的软件。它们可以捕获数据库操作,并生成详细的审计报告。审计人员可以使用这些工具来分析数据库操作,识别异常行为和潜在的安全威胁。
-
数据库触发器:数据库触发器是一种在数据库操作发生时自动触发的代码片段。审计人员可以使用数据库触发器来监控特定的数据库操作,并在操作发生时记录相关信息。这可以帮助他们实时监控数据库操作并及时采取措施。
-
数据加密和解密技术:数据加密和解密技术可以确保数据库中的敏感信息在存储和传输过程中得到保护。审计人员可以使用这些技术来加密数据库中的敏感数据,并确保只有授权的用户才能解密和访问这些数据。这可以防止未经授权的访问和数据泄露。
-
访问控制和权限管理:访问控制和权限管理是数据库审计中的重要环节。审计人员可以使用访问控制和权限管理机制来限制用户对数据库的访问和操作。他们可以设置不同级别的权限,以确保只有授权的用户才能执行敏感操作,并记录所有的权限变更和访问记录。
总之,数据库审计技术措施是保护数据库安全和完整性的重要手段。通过使用数据库日志、审计工具、触发器、数据加密和解密技术,以及访问控制和权限管理,审计人员可以有效地监控和审计数据库操作,发现和预防潜在的安全威胁和数据泄露。
1年前 -
-
数据库审计技术措施是一种用于监控和记录数据库操作的方法和工具,旨在确保数据库的安全性和合规性。这些技术措施可以帮助组织识别潜在的安全风险和数据泄漏,并提供审计跟踪功能,以便对数据库操作进行审计和调查。以下是一些常见的数据库审计技术措施:
-
登录审计:登录审计是通过记录用户登录数据库的行为来监控数据库的访问。它可以跟踪用户的登录时间、IP地址、登录方式等信息,以便发现异常登录行为。
-
数据更改审计:数据更改审计是记录对数据库中数据进行增、删、改操作的行为。它可以跟踪用户对数据库中数据进行的具体操作,包括哪个用户进行了何种操作、何时进行的以及修改的具体内容。
-
数据库对象访问审计:数据库对象访问审计是记录对数据库对象(如表、视图、存储过程等)进行访问的行为。它可以跟踪用户对数据库对象的访问权限、访问方式以及访问时间等信息。
-
数据库安全配置审计:数据库安全配置审计是对数据库的安全配置进行审计和评估。它可以检查数据库是否设置了强密码策略、是否启用了访问控制、是否开启了安全日志记录等安全配置措施。
-
敏感数据访问审计:敏感数据访问审计是对对数据库中的敏感数据进行访问的行为进行审计。它可以跟踪对敏感数据的访问操作,如个人身份信息、银行账户信息等。
-
异常行为检测:异常行为检测是通过分析数据库操作行为的模式和规律,来检测异常的访问行为。它可以识别出非正常的访问模式,如大量的查询、频繁的登录尝试等。
-
实时告警和报告:数据库审计技术还可以提供实时告警和报告功能,及时通知管理员有关数据库操作的异常情况。这样可以使管理员能够及时采取相应的措施,防止潜在的安全威胁。
总的来说,数据库审计技术措施可以帮助组织监控数据库的操作行为,及时发现和应对安全风险,保护数据库的安全性和合规性。
1年前 -
-
数据库审计是指对数据库系统中的各种操作进行监控和记录,以便对数据库的使用情况进行追踪、分析和审计的过程。数据库审计技术措施是为了实现数据库审计目标而采取的具体技术手段和措施。下面将从方法、操作流程等方面讲解数据库审计技术措施。
一、数据库审计技术措施的方法
1.日志审计:通过对数据库系统的日志文件进行分析,记录和监控数据库中的各种操作行为。常见的日志审计方法有事务日志审计、错误日志审计、安全日志审计等。
2.数据访问控制:通过对数据库系统的权限管理和访问控制进行设置,限制用户对数据库中敏感数据的访问和操作。常见的数据访问控制方法有用户权限管理、角色权限管理、数据加密等。
3.数据完整性检查:通过对数据库中的数据进行完整性检查,发现并记录数据的异常变动。常见的数据完整性检查方法有数据校验和验证、数据一致性检查等。
4.数据备份和恢复:通过对数据库进行定期备份,以及在数据丢失或损坏时进行数据恢复,保证数据库的可用性和完整性。常见的数据备份和恢复方法有全量备份、增量备份、差异备份等。
二、数据库审计技术措施的操作流程
1.确定审计目标:根据实际需求,确定数据库审计的目标和范围。例如,审计用户的登录和退出操作,审计对敏感数据的访问和修改操作等。
2.选择审计工具和系统:根据数据库类型和需求,选择合适的审计工具和系统。常见的数据库审计工具有Oracle Audit Vault and Database Firewall、IBM Guardium等。
3.配置审计参数:根据审计目标和需求,配置数据库系统的审计参数。例如,开启数据库的审计功能,设置审计日志的存储路径和大小等。
4.监控和记录操作行为:通过审计工具或系统实时监控数据库中的操作行为,并将相关信息记录到审计日志中。例如,记录用户的登录和退出信息,记录对敏感数据的访问和修改操作等。
5.分析和报告审计结果:定期对审计日志进行分析,发现异常行为和风险事件,并生成审计报告。例如,分析用户的访问模式和频率,分析数据的修改和删除情况等。
6.采取相应措施:根据审计结果,采取相应的措施进行处理。例如,对异常行为的用户进行限制或封禁,修复数据的异常变动等。
7.持续改进和优化:根据实际情况,对数据库审计技术措施进行持续改进和优化。例如,更新审计工具和系统,调整审计参数和策略等。
总结:数据库审计技术措施是为了实现数据库审计目标而采取的具体技术手段和措施。通过日志审计、数据访问控制、数据完整性检查、数据备份和恢复等方法,可以有效监控和记录数据库中的操作行为,保障数据库的安全性和可用性。在操作流程上,需要确定审计目标、选择审计工具和系统、配置审计参数、监控和记录操作行为、分析和报告审计结果、采取相应措施以及持续改进和优化。
1年前